About

Lily Couchman is a London-based artist / designer / maker / thinker, with a 2:1 in BA(Hons) Design from Goldsmiths, University of London.

 

Their practice focuses on the exploration of gender and class experience relating to food and diet culture, particularly the movement of veganism. Through public performance, film, photography, and publication, they question human behaviours and the sociopolitical implications of food-related habits.

​

They believe in education through empathetic exploration into society, culture, politics and the environment: striving to help deconstruct capitalist heteropatriarchal standards.
